7.4 Connecting to Another Client
The usage model assumed by NTRecover is that you may wish to connect
with more than one client during a host session (i.e. a session lasts until the
next reboot of the host). To connect to a new client, dismount the current
client from the statistics window. Wait until the main connection dialog
reappears, and then disconnect the serial cable from the current client and
connect it to the next client. Run the client software on the new client as you
did for the first client. On the host computer, direct NTRecover to mount the
client drives once the cable is in place and the client software is waiting for a
connection.
In this way, you may service multiple clients from the same NTRecover
session. When you are done, dismount the last client and exit NTRecover.
